How do I Perform a Communal Waste Upload?

  1. Go to Administration -> Waste -> Communal
  2. Click on the Import button.

 

              3. Download the sample template.

              4. Upload the updated CSV file and click on Submit.

              5. If an error is shown next to a communal upload, then Delete that CSV file and upload again after updating the                     data.

              6. All communal uploads will be available in the system after the nightly scheduler run.


Here are the steps for using Communal Points using file uploads  :

  1. Load Relevant Waste Schedule: Ensure a relevant waste schedule for the communal collection point is loaded. This schedule must match the 'Type' column on the communal upload file. Set 'Primary' to '1' to denote this as a primary collection point.
  2. Load Communal Points: Once the waste schedule is in place, load the communal points into the system.
  3. Download Communal Point Codes: Use the 'Actions' button to download the generated communal point codes once they are successfully imported.
  4. Update Waste Schedule: After successfully loading the communal points, update any waste schedule that includes these points. Make sure to include the communal code and set 'Primary' to '0'.
